- Brief Summary
Several studies have investigated the mechanical behavior of the thoracolumbar spine. However, an accurate reference for normal functional local alignment and segmental motion at the thoracolumbar junction is still illusive. Therefore, we conducted a cross-sectional cohort study with a balanced distribution of age and sex of healthy subjects to examine the normal alignment and segmental motion at the thoracolumbar junction using dynamic plain radiography. This study aimed to provide data that can be used when planning surgery or performing rehabilitation in pathological situations.

- A total of 120 asymptomatic healthy volunteer subjects aged 20 to 79 without back pain complaints were included if they successfully met the study's exclusion criteria
- (1) coronal deformity (Cobb angle > 10°); (2) a history of prior spine surgery; (3) a history of hip or knee arthroplasty or any other realignment surgery of the lower extremities (osteotomy, trauma, etc.); (4) complaints of back or neck pain that resulted in missed work, affected daily living activities, participation in recreational activities or required narcotic pain medication; (5) degenerative or pathologic conditions of the spine that necessitated physician intervention (i.e., physician appointment or epidural steroid injections); (6) non-ambulatory patients; (7) a history of neuromuscular disorders, inflammatory arthritis, or congenital anomalies; and (8) pregnancy
